Abstract

Potassium sulphate is obtained from potassium chloride in a cyclic process comprising the following steps: (1) the reaction of potassium chloride with sodium sulphate and glaserite in the presence of water and at a temperature not exceeding 55 DEG C., with the separation of solid potassium sulphate; (2) the addition of sodium sulphate to the mother liquor from step (1) to precipitate glaserite which is separated and returned to step (1); (3) the treatment of the mother liquor from step (2) combined with the end liquor returned from the end of step (3) by evaporation to deposit sodium chloride (which is removed) followed or preceded by cooling to deposit a mixture of potassium chloride and glaserite which is returned to step (1), the end liquor being returned to the beginning of step (3). The process may be modified by adding some or all of the potassium chloride in step (2), solid potassium chloride passing with the glaserite to step (1), or by combining steps (1) and (2) as a single step in which potassium chloride, sodium sulphate and glaserite recycled from step (3) are mixed in a single stage. Some water may be removed by evaporation from the liquor from step (1) prior to the glaserite separation of step (2) and the liquor from step (2), or the combined steps (1) and (2), may be similarly treated before combining it with the end liquor from step (3). The glaserite returned to step (1) may be dissolved in the water to be added to the process. The sodium sulphate may be employed in the hydrated form. The separation of the potassium sulphate is preferably effected at a temperature of about 0 DEG C. The cooling may be effected by utilizing the endothermic effect produced by adding the reacting salts to water. Specification 410,830 is referred to.
